Re: Are Zimmerman rotors OK? 200 1984

I put Zimmermanns on the front of my 1991 940T in February. They were $50 ea from the Volvo dealer. 7000 miles later, no problems. I also put new front rotors on my wife's 1995 945T, but dealer stopped carrying Zimmermann, and I got Volvo instead for $75 ea. I couldn't tell the difference, except that the Zimmermanns felt a tad bit heavier. I would say go with Zimmermann if the $$ is right, but be sure if you have solid rotors now, you get solid again, unless you want new calipers, etc. I would see very little advantage to cross-drilling, unless you race, or drive a lot in the mountains.
